Tree blocks both lanes at Knickerbocker and Clark RoadsCortland County NY

audio iconRoad Closure
Knickerbocker Rd & Clark Rd, Cincinnatus, NY 13040

A large tree has fallen across Knickerbocker Road and Clark's Road, blocking both lanes. No power lines are involved. Emergency and cleanup crews are responding to clear the blockage.
